What happens when Montessori students leave their multi-age classrooms and step into the world of traditional high schools? In this episode, two seniors—Symona and Josie—reflect on how their Montessori foundations shaped their confidence, relationships, and academic resilience through the challenges of public and independent school settings.

Hosts Biff Maier and Nicole Coman explore with Symona and Jose:

  • The academic and social transitions after graduating from a Montessori middle school
  • How Montessori shaped their confidence, academic habits, and emotional intelligence
  • What Montessori did—and didn’t—prepare them for
  • Navigating larger schools, peer groups, and grading systems
  • Why they credit Montessori for giving them a voice and a deep love of learning

Honest, insightful, and real, this episode reveals Montessori’s lasting impact—well beyond the classroom.

Nicole Coman
Nicole Coman (she/her) is one of the co-hosts of the Educating the Human Potential podcast, produced by AMS. As a licensed educational psychologist, Nicole brings a wealth of expertise in school psychology and child development. Her experience with educational practices, Montessori education, and child development allows for an ever-captivating and insightful dialogue.
William “Biff” Maier
Biff Maier (he/him) is one of the co-hosts of the Educating the Human Potential podcast, produced by AMS. Biff is an AMS Living Legacy, a former Montessori head of school, and a former teacher education program director. These deep-rooted connections with Montessori education, his passion for Montessori principles, and his legacy within AMS make him the perfect addition to our podcast team.
